Default 2m FM calling practices


"The Shadow" wrote in message
...


While travelling on the road I use the 146.520 MHz (National Simplex Freq)
for contacts and chats.
At the base in San Diego, 146.520 MHz is used as a calling frequency,
then switch to another simplex channel such as 147.555 known as triple
nickles. Another commonly used simplex is 146.550.
All are loaded in my mobile rig and HT's.


around here it's 145.500 - S20 is the calling freq (mobile or otherwise)
